The groundnut rosette virus (GRV) is a significant viral pathogen affecting groundnut (peanut) crops, leading to severe yield losses. Understanding how this virus is transmitted is crucial for effective management and control strategies.
- Transmission Mechanism:
- The primary vector for the groundnut rosette virus is the aphid, specifically the Aphis craccivora species. Aphids are small, sap-sucking insects that can easily move from one plant to another, facilitating the spread of the virus.
-
When an aphid feeds on an infected plant, it acquires the virus. The virus then replicates within the aphid's body. When the aphid moves to a healthy plant and feeds on it, the virus is transmitted through the aphid's saliva.
-
Why Aphids are Effective Vectors:
- Mobility: Aphids can fly and crawl, allowing them to cover large areas and infect multiple plants quickly.
- Feeding Behavior: Their feeding method involves piercing plant tissues, which makes it easy for them to introduce the virus into the plant's vascular system.
- Reproduction: Aphids reproduce rapidly, leading to large populations that can spread the virus quickly.
